About The Position

The Formulation Principal Research Associate will perform an array of activities working with other scientists to advance drug candidates from exploratory development through commercial line extension in a Quality by Design (QbD) environment using lab based and computational tools. This is a 6 month contract role. 40 hours per week. M-F normal business hours.

Responsibilities

  • Develop solid dosage forms for clinical and commercial use, generate data for project progression and regulatory filings, conduct optimization and scale up studies.
  • Help design, plan, execute, and interpret laboratory experiments, with minimal supervision, to meet established project timelines.
  • Maintain accurate and complete laboratory notebook capturing protocols, results and observations. Interpret data to form sound conclusions.
  • Timely document integrated experimental outcomes in presentations and research reports.
  • Perform basic statistical analysis of experimental data
  • Assist in technical transfer to CMO partners for clinical trial manufacture
  • Initiate experimental troubleshooting on a routine basis, with minimal supervision
  • Contribute to drafting regulatory filing documentation
  • Comply with all relevant Safety and GMP procedures
